the License for the specific language governing permissions and +# limitations under the License. + +import typing + +from opentelemetry import trace +from opentelemetry.context import Context +from opentelemetry.trace.propagation import ( + get_span_from_context, + set_span_in_context, +) +from opentelemetry.trace.propagation.httptextformat import ( + Getter, + HTTPTextFormat, + HTTPTextFormatT, + Setter, +) + +# pylint:disable=relative-beyond-top-level +from . import constants + + +class DatadogFormat(HTTPTextFormat): + """Propagator for the Datadog HTTP header format. + """ + + TRACE_ID_KEY = "x-datadog-trace-id" + PARENT_ID_KEY = "x-datadog-parent-id" + SAMPLING_PRIORITY_KEY = "x-datadog-sampling-priority" + ORIGIN_KEY = "x-datadog-origin" + + def extract( + self, + get_from_carrier: Getter[HTTPTextFormatT], + carrier: HTTPTextFormatT, + context: typing.Optional[Context] = None, + ) -> Context: + trace_id = extract_first_element( + get_from_carrier(carrier, self.TRACE_ID_KEY) + ) + + span_id = extract_first_element( + get_from_carrier(carrier, self.PARENT_ID_KEY) + ) + + sampled = extract_first_element( + get_from_carrier(carrier, self.SAMPLING_PRIORITY_KEY) + ) + + origin = extract_first_element( + get_from_carrier(carrier, self.ORIGIN_KEY) + ) + + trace_flags = trace.TraceFlags() + if sampled and int(sampled) in ( + constants.AUTO_KEEP, + constants.USER_KEEP, + ): + trace_flags |= trace.TraceFlags.SAMPLED + + if trace_id is None or span_id is None: + return set_span_in_context(trace.INVALID_SPAN, context) + + span_context = trace.SpanContext( + trace_id=int(trace_id), + span_id=int(span_id), + is_remote=True, + trace_flags=trace_flags, + trace_state=trace.TraceState({constants.DD_ORIGIN: origin}), + ) + + return set_span_in_context(trace.DefaultSpan(span_context), context) + + def inject( + self, + set_in_carrier: Setter[HTTPTextFormatT], + carrier: HTTPTextFormatT, + context: typing.Optional[Context] = None, + ) -> None: + span = get_span_from_context(context=context) + sampled = (trace.TraceFlags.SAMPLED & span.context.trace_flags) != 0 + set_in_carrier( + carrier, self.TRACE_ID_KEY, format_trace_id(span.context.trace_id), + ) + set_in_carrier( + carrier, self.PARENT_ID_KEY, format_span_id(span.context.span_id) + ) + set_in_carrier( + carrier, + self.SAMPLING_PRIORITY_KEY, + str(constants.AUTO_KEEP if sampled else constants.AUTO_REJECT), + ) + if constants.DD_ORIGIN in span.context.trace_state: + set_in_carrier( + carrier, + self.ORIGIN_KEY, + span.context.trace_state[constants.DD_ORIGIN], + ) + + +def format_trace_id(trace_id: int) -> str: + """Format the trace id for Datadog.""" + return str(trace_id & 0xFFFFFFFFFFFFFFFF) + + +def format_span_id(span_id: int) -> str: + """Format the span id for Datadog.""" + return str(span_id) + + +def extract_first_element( + items: typing.Iterable[HTTPTextFormatT], +) -> typing.Optional[HTTPTextFormatT]: + if items is None: + return None + return next(iter(items), None) diff --git a/ext/opentelemetry-ext-datadog/tests/test_datadog_exporter.py
